[jbpm-commits] JBoss JBPM SVN: r5395 - in j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m: perf and 1 other directory.

do-not-reply at jboss.org do-not-reply at jboss.org
Thu Jul 30 14:42:33 EDT 2009


Author: alex.guizar at jboss.com
Date: 2009-07-30 14:42:33 -0400 (Thu, 30 Jul 2009)
New Revision: 5395

Modified:
   j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/jbpm983/JBPM983Test.java
   j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/perf/SimplePerformanceTest.java
Log:
[JBPM-2115] increase test timeouts


Modified: j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/jbpm983/JBPM983Test.java
===================================================================
--- j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/jbpm983/JBPM983Test.java	2009-07-30 17:33:24 UTC (rev 5394)
+++ j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/jbpm983/JBPM983Test.java	2009-07-30 18:42:33 UTC (rev 5395)
@@ -147,7 +147,7 @@
   }
 
   protected void waitFor(long piId) throws Exception {
-    final int endTimeout = 30;
+    final int endTimeout = 60;
     long startTime = System.currentTimeMillis();
 
     while (!jbpmContext.loadProcessInstance(piId).hasEnded()) {

Modified: j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/perf/SimplePerformanceTest.java
===================================================================
--- j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/perf/SimplePerformanceTest.java	2009-07-30 17:33:24 UTC (rev 5394)
+++ jbpm3/branches/jbpm-3.2-soa/modules/core/src/test/java/org/jbpm/perf/SimplePerformanceTest.java	2009-07-30 18:42:33 UTC (rev 5395)
@@ -40,7 +40,7 @@
 
   private static final int WARMUP_INSTANCES = 100;
   private static final int MEASURED_INSTANCES = 1000;
-  private static final long TIMEOUT = 5 * 60 * 1000;
+  private static final long TIMEOUT = 2 * 60 * 1000;
 
   private ProcessDefinition processDefinition;
 
@@ -68,13 +68,13 @@
 
     long secondTime = System.currentTimeMillis();
     launchProcessInstances(MEASURED_INSTANCES);
-    processJobs((secondTime - firstTime) * MEASURED_INSTANCES / WARMUP_INSTANCES);
+    processJobs((secondTime - firstTime) * (MEASURED_INSTANCES / WARMUP_INSTANCES) + 1);
 
     long duration = System.currentTimeMillis() - secondTime;
     NumberFormat format = NumberFormat.getNumberInstance();
     format.setMaximumFractionDigits(1);
     System.out.println("==> Processed " +
-        format.format(1000.0 * MEASURED_INSTANCES / duration) +
+        format.format(1000D * MEASURED_INSTANCES / duration) +
         " instances per second <==");
   }
 



More information about the jbpm-commits mailing list